Biggs Grove Road is in Cheshunt, Waltham Cross and in Broxbourne district. EN7 6XX is located in the Goffs Oak elect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Broxbourne. This postcode has been in use since 2000-12-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ding EN7 6XX has a slightly higher male population, with 52.1%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of EN7 6XX there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 54.6%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(89.8%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Biggs Grove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Biggs Grove Road was 60.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 1.0% lower than the Goffs Oak average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Biggs Grove Road has the 16th highest crime rate of 37 local areas in Goffs Oak and the 140th lowest crime rate of 287 local areas in Broxbourne .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 27.3 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-27.3%.

Employment

EN7 6XX area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 9%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 15%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

EN7 6XX area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
